Fe3+-exchanged clay catalyzed transamidation of amides with amines under solvent-free condition
摘要:
Fe3+-exchanged montmorillonite is shown to be an effective and reusable heterogeneous catalyst for the transamidation of various amides and amines under solvent-free condition. The catalyst shows high yields and wide substrate scope. (C) 2014 Elsevier Ltd. All rights reserved.

Mild Method for the Selective Esterification of Carboxylic Acids Based on the Garegg−Samuelsson Reaction
作者:Sara P. Morcillo、Luis Álvarez de Cienfuegos、Antonio J. Mota、José Justicia、Rafael Robles
DOI:10.1021/jo102395c
日期:2011.4.1
A mild method for the selective esterification of primary alcohols is described. The use of different phosphines, I-2, and imidazole allows the selective esterification: of a wide variety of acids with excellent results. The generation of a bulky phosphonitun-carboxylate salt as intermediate could justify the selectivity observed in this process. Additionally, amides also can be synthesized with use of this method.
